Website Tips
Home html-css • Eigen Website Maken
Google Translation
Metaaldetector Tips Banner

Een eigen eenvoudige website maken van A tot Z

Stel je wilt als 'absolute beginner' een eenvoudige website maken. Eentje waarbij je zelf op simpele wijze van alles kunt wijzigen. Je wilt zelf de teksten aan kunnen passen, de Youtube filmpjes erop zetten, pagina's/knoppen bijmaken, en je foto's kunnen tonen. Je wilt ook een eigen domeinnaam en het totale beheer over de site.

Tevens wens je niet afhankelijk te zijn van een of ander bedrijf voor onderhoud en updates van je website. Je hebt ook niet de financiële middelen om een duur of iets minder duur webdesign bureau in te schakelen. Wat je ook niet hebt is kennis van php, mysql, javascript, html en css of andere programmeer of codeertalen.

Hieronder probeer ik uit te leggen wat je kunt doen zonder deze kennis en middelen. Zodat je toch helemaal zelf een eigen website op kunt zetten.

Misschien moet ik eens beginnen met de voor- en nadelen op te noemen.

Voordelen van een eigen eenvoudige website maken en beheren.
- De kosten beperk je tot een minimum. Je betaald enkel de domein en de hosting ruimte (opslag/schijfruimte voor je website bestanden). Deze site kost bijv. 1 à 2 biertjes per maand.
- Je bent niet afhankelijk van een ander. Je hebt het totale beheer en hoeft ook niemand jou logins toe te vertrouwen.
- Je leert er een hoop van en het is nog leuk om te doen ook.

De nadelen:
- Het kost tijd. Hoeveel tijd dat hangt van jou computerkennis, handigheid en inzicht af.
- Het kost moeite. uiteraard kost nieuwe vaardigheden aanleren moeite, maar het is goed te doen.
- Je staat bij een onvoorzien probleem er in eerste instantie alleen voor. Wat je dan moet bedenken is dat er een hoop fora zijn waar je vragen kunt stellen en dat je voor bepaalde zaken ook bij je hoster terecht kunt. Daarbij is er altijd Google.nl waar je een boel aan kunt vragen.


Keuzes maken voor de website

Om te beginnen met je site ga je eerst keuzes maken en de volgende vragen beantwoorden (en noteren).

-Waar gaat mijn site over en wat moet er op komen te staan?
Dit weet je vast al wel en misschien komen er later nog ideeën bij voor uitbreidingen.
Tip: Hang er geen forum aan als je nog geen of nauwelijks publiek op je site hebt. Een site zonder forum is beter als eentje met een 'dood' forum.

- Waar ga ik de hosting regelen?
Bij ispgids.com kun je eens kijken naar de goede en betaalbare mogelijkheden.
Gratis hosting moet je niet willen, dat geeft te vaak problemen en beperkingen. Daarbij zit je te kijken met de domein van die host in je url, da's geen porum.
Wat ik aanraad is: Neem er eentje met Linux - php - mysql - Directadmin panel en phpmyadmin en minstens support via email. De beschikbare ruimte zou ik minimaal 100 MB nemen (vooral plaatjes slokken veel ruimte op gem. 3-4-5 gaan er in 1 MB. Een kleine eenvoudige CMS is hooguit een paar MB in grootte). Plaatjes kun je natuurlijk ook hosten op een externe service maar als die traag wordt of plat ligt zit je met de gebakken peren. Je site blijft dan wachten op de plaatjes. Zet dus zoveel mogelijk op je eigen server. Meestal kun je met het kleinste aangeboden hosting pakket al goed vooruit.

-Hoe heet je domeinnaam?
Het beste voor Google is een domein te nemen met je belangrijkste zoekwoord(en) erin.
Een domeinnaam bestaande uit 1 woord of meerdere aan elkaar geschreven woorden werkt het beste. Richt je je op Nederlands publiek neem dan een .nl tenzij er een .com of .net vrij is met een heel erg goed hoofdzoekwoord. (waarschijnlijk niet want die zijn meestal al verkocht en in gebruik genomen).

-Google:
Uiteraard wil je in Google gevonden worden met je site. Dus kies je paginatitels zorgvuldig en zorg dat er pagina relevante zoekwoorden in voorkomen. Als hulpmiddeltje kun je een lijst opstellen met je belangrijkste zoekwoorden. Bedenk dus goed wat mensen in gaan typen als ze jou website zoeken. Links die naar jou site toelopen zijn ook erg belangrijk en is een zorg voor later.

-Welk CMS (content management systeem) ga ik gebruiken?
Kies een kleintje met een goede beoordeling (Bijvoorbeeld Snews CMS). Natuurlijk kun je ook Joomla, Drupal, Wordpress (voor blogs), Typo3 of een andere grote gebruiken maar deze kosten je gewoon meer tijd om te leren kennen. Gratis cmsen kun je bekijken op php.opensourcecms.com


Nu de acties:

  • Bestel de domeinnaam en hostingpakket. En bewaar goed alle gegevens die je door krijgt gemaild.
  • Als alles geregeld is check of er iets staat op je domein. Meestal staat er als ie werkt een standaard pagina.
  • Download en installeer Core FTP of Filezilla FTP cliënt en vul de sitemanager in met de FTP gegevens die je hebt gekregen.
  • Maak verbinding en bekijk de map (meestal genaamd "public_html" of "www"). Hier komt je site in (niet incl. de map waar je cms in zit maar de inhoud hiervan met de index.php. Typ je een domein dan gaat de server automatisch naar public_html en vindt dan index.php).
  • Download de nieuwste versie van het CMS en lees de install Faq.
  • Login bij Directadmin (jedomein.nl:2222) en bekijk aan de hand van je faq hoe je het cms moet installeren. ONDERTUSSEN WEL ALLE DATABASE EN LOGIN GEGEVENS DIE JE KRIJGT EN MAAKT GOED NOTEREN !!
  • Zit er een install.php o.i.d. bij dan gebruik je die via je browser domein.nl/install.php
  • Zitten er bij je cms alleen codes bijgevoegd voor de tabellen in je database, dan maak je een nieuwe mysql database in Directadmin en logt vervolgens in in phpmyadmin om de database te vullen.
  • Login in de site als de installatie gelukt is en verander het admin password.
  • Zoek op internet een leuke gratis template voor het betreffende cms en upload het naar de juiste directory.
  • Zet (mits optie aanwezig) deze template als default in je site admin gedeelte.

Download de plaatjes van de template die je wilt veranderen en upload en overschrijf ze. Lees het forum en de faq van het cms en begin met pagina's maken. Zit er geen editor in je cms dan kun je er eentje installeren of een losse/standalone gebruiken en de html code daaruit halen en in je cms plakken. Spaw-editor of CKE-editor zijn goed te gebruiken hiervoor.


Waar je later naar kunt gaan kijken is:

  • Extra modules voor je cms installeren.
  • Backlinks regelen.
  • robots.txt aanpassen
  • .htaccess aanpassen
  • Google Webmastertools
  • Een hitcounter gebruiken.
  • Email forwarden via Directadmin
  • Back-ups maken (vooral mysql). Zit er veel werk in de website sla dan ook de mappen en bestanden lokaal op.
  • Zoekmachine optimalisatie (SEO).
  • Je site optimaliseren voor snelheid.
  • Html en css leren zodat het makkelijker wordt je template aan te passen.


Met een beetje fantasie, boeren verstand en tijd moet dit allemaal wel lukken en heb je als 'absolute beginner' in een paar dagen je eigen eenvoudige website opgezet. Dit is dan helemaal je eigen site en niet eentje van Wordpress.com, Facebook of Weebly.
Suc6



Reageer (0) 30.01.2011. 23:40